About the Programme
The apprenticeship equips trainees with the technical skills and experience needed to install, test, maintain, and repair electrical systems and equipment. Successful candidates will work under the guidance of qualified artisans while attending formal training at accredited institutions.
Key Responsibilities
- Prepare work areas, tools, and materials for electrical activities.
- Install, assemble, fit, and connect electrical equipment and control systems.
- Test, inspect, and commission electrical systems and assemblies.
- Maintain, modify, and repair equipment and installations.
- Apply trade knowledge and problem-solving in real working environments.
- Follow workplace health and safety standards at all times.
Minimum Requirements
Applicants must have one of the following qualification routes:
N2 Subjects:
- Electrical Trade Theory
- Industrial Electronics
- Engineering Science
- Mathematics (Pure)
N3 – N6 Subjects:
- Industrial Electronics
- Mathematics (Pure)
- Engineering Science
- Electrotechnology / Industrial Technology
NCV Level 4:
- English, Mathematics (Pure), Life Orientation
- Vocational subjects: Electrical Principles & Practice, Workshop Practice, Electronic Control & Digital Electronics
- Optional: Electrical Systems & Construction OR Renewable Energy Technologies
Technical Grade 12:
- Mathematics (Pure), Physical Science, Electrical Technology
- Engineering Graphics & Design, Home Language, First Additional Language, Life Orientation
Other Requirements:
- Age: 18-35 years
- South African citizen
